Bottom Line: Sure, cognitive impairment can surely manifest without dementia. Mild cognitive impairment (MCI) represents a middle ground among typical growing old and dementia, and plenty of treatable problems might cause cognitive signs or symptoms that happen to be absolutely reversible.
